
Pet Airways has become the new solution for pet owners who need to transport their pets around the United States but cannot bear the thought of their pets being a part of the cargo. This is an idea that I have always thought would be a great idea, and I hope that
Pet Airways is successful!
Here's how it works:
1. Drop your pet off at the Pet Lounge in the airport. You have to check your pet in 2 hours before takeoff. You can even check them in up to 72 hours before the flight and your pet will be boarded at the PAWS Lodge.
2. The amount of time since your pet's last potty break is monitored so that every pet is given adequate potty breaks along the way. The care of their "pawsengers" is their first priority, rather than how quickly it takes them to get somewhere.
3. Pets board the plane in their pet carriers with the help of Pet Attendants.
4. During flight a pet attendant check the comfort of all "pawsengers" every 15 minutes.
5. After landing pets are given a potty break and then will be available for pickup at the Pet Lounge. Once again they can be boarded at the PAWS Lodge if necessary.
So how much is all this going to cost you, you say?? Well, right now flights start in July with destinations to New York, Washington D.C., Chicago, Denver, and Los Angeles, with introductory fares starting at $149 each way.
